Jordan Zimmermann threw the first no-hitter in Washington Nationals history, a significant pitching achievement preserved by a diving catch in left field by defensive replacement Steven Souza Jr.
Date: Sunday, September 28th, 2014
Time: 12:35PM CST
Stadium: Nationals Park
Location: Washington, District of Columbia
Attendance: 35,085
